PUBLIC HEARINGS
Minor Use Permit 24-02
456 Pacific Coast Highway
Applicant: Steve Holguin
Request: For a Minor Use Permit (MUP 24-02) to authorize a Take-Out Restaurant at 456
Pacific Coast Highway which is in the General Commercial (GC) zoning area.
Recommendation: After conducting the Public Hearing, staff recommends that the
Planning Commission adopt Resolution No. 24-08, APPROVING Minor Use Permit 24-02
with Conditions and find the project exempt from CEQA.
Assistant Planner Funes provided a comprehensive staff report. Commissioners' questions
were addressed.
Chair Coles opened the public hearing. Speakers: Applicant, Sulema Holguin. Chair Coles
closed the public hearing.
A dialogue ensued between Commissioner Wong and the applicant, Sulema Holguin,
regarding potential seating at the restaurant.
Commissioner Campbell moved, second by Commissioner Wong, to adopt Resolution No.
24-08, APPROVING Minor Use Permit 24-02 with Conditions and find the project exempt
from CEQA.
AYES: Mingione, Wong, Campbell, Wheeler, Coles
NOES: None
ABSENT: None
ABSTAIN: None
Motion Carried
Senior Assistant City Attorney Greyson noted that there is a ten-day appeal period that
starts July 16, 2024.

COMMISSION CONCERNS
Commissioner Wong inquired on whether there will be additional public comment periods
regarding the Haynes Generating Station Recycled Water Pipeline Project (Project).
Planning Manager Temple confirmed that the Environmental Quality Control Board (EQCB)
and Seal Beach Public Works Department will be making further comments on the Draft
Environmental Impact Report (DEIR).
Senior Assistant Attorney Greyson clarified that any further action regarding the Project
would be put before the City Council, not the Planning Commission. Chair Coles noted that
a DEIR is the first step in the engineering process and believed there will be several more
opportunities to submit comments to Long Beach regarding the Project. Vice Chair Wheeler
suggested adding the members of the Planning Commission to an email distribution list for
comments regarding the Project.
